The typographical nature of a creative space
The Nau Ivanow, located in Barcelona’s Sagrera neighbourhood, is a space for creating and showcasing the performing arts. It is a platform that promotes artistic projects, particularly those by young creators, and provides support throughout every stage of the process.
In 1959, architect Jordi Figueres Anmella was commissioned by businessman Victor Ivanow Bauer to design the Pinturas Ivanow factory on an empty lot in this industrial neighbourhood. Construction on the building did not begin until 1967 and the factory was inaugurated in 1968.
The centre is housed in a building that features stunning windows arranged in a perfect grid. This serves as a point of departure for developing a customized corporate typeface that reproduces the exact proportion of these windows.
Colour is also part of the image in paper format and changes regularly to give the corporate identity greater visual impact.
